#906623 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#906623 is composed of 56.5% red, 40%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 75.7%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 36.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 35.1%. #906623 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c46 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#906623 color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].

#906623 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#906623 has RGB values of R:144, G:102,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.76,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9463331.

Shades and Tints of #906623

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fcf8f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#906623

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605b53 is the less saturated color, while #b26e01 is the most saturated one.
